The simplest business cash back card — earn 1.5% on everything with no tracking, no categories, no caps. Pair with a Chase Ink Business Preferred to convert cash back to transferable Ultimate Rewards points, dramatically increasing their value.

Do United Airlines purchases count as Travel?⌄
United Airlines purchases typically code as Travel or Air Travel or Flights or Flights (direct) or Flights (Chase) depending on the issuer. Card networks determine merchant category codes (MCC), so coding can vary between Visa and Mastercard for the same retailer.
